Une approche globale pour des produits numériques modernes
Les projets applicatifs ont profondément évolué. Là où une simple application mobile suffisait autrefois, les entreprises doivent aujourd’hui penser en termes de plateformes complètes. Une application performante repose désormais sur trois piliers indissociables :
- Une application mobile native iOS et Android
- Une interface web accessible depuis tous les environnements
- Un back-office métier permettant de piloter l’ensemble
Cette approche unifiée permet de répondre à des besoins multiples : utilisateurs finaux, équipes internes, administrateurs, partenaires. Chaque brique joue un rôle précis dans l’écosystème global.
L’application mobile est dédiée à l’usage terrain, à la fluidité et à l’instantanéité. Le web apporte une accessibilité universelle et un canal complémentaire. Le back-office structure la donnée, les processus et la gouvernance du produit.
Penser ces éléments séparément conduit souvent à des incohérences :
- Logiques fonctionnelles divergentes
- Expériences utilisateurs hétérogènes
- Données dupliquées
- Maintenance complexe
- Difficulté d’évolution
À l’inverse, concevoir l’ensemble comme un système cohérent permet :
- Une expérience homogène sur tous les supports
- Une centralisation des règles métier
- Une meilleure maîtrise des flux de données
- Une évolutivité naturelle du produit
- Une réduction des coûts à long terme
C’est cette vision globale qui distingue un projet digital pérenne d’un simple empilement d’outils.
Pourquoi privilégier le natif pour le mobile
Le choix du développement natif pour iOS et Android reste stratégique dans de nombreux contextes. Il permet d’exploiter pleinement les capacités des plateformes :
- Performances optimales
- Accès complet aux fonctionnalités matérielles
- Expérience utilisateur fluide
- Respect des standards Apple et Google
- Meilleure perception qualitative par les utilisateurs
Dans des environnements exigeants – applications métier, usage intensif, contraintes de performance, interactions complexes – le natif offre une robustesse inégalée.
Cependant, le natif ne signifie pas isolement. L’enjeu est de l’intégrer dans une architecture globale cohérente avec le web et le back-office. L’application mobile devient alors une façade spécialisée, connectée à un socle commun de services.
Cette logique permet :
- De partager les règles métier
- De centraliser la sécurité
- De synchroniser les données
- De faire évoluer l’ensemble de manière coordonnée
Le mobile n’est plus un produit à part, mais une interface parmi d’autres d’un même système.
Le rôle central du back-office
Le back-office est souvent sous-estimé. Pourtant, il constitue le cœur opérationnel du produit. C’est lui qui permet :
- De gérer les utilisateurs
- De configurer les fonctionnalités
- D’administrer les contenus
- De suivre l’activité
- De piloter les processus
- D’exploiter les données
Un back-office bien conçu devient un outil métier à part entière. Il doit être :
- Ergonomique
- Sécurisé
- Adapté aux rôles utilisateurs
- Évolutif
- Connecté en temps réel aux applications
Dans de nombreux projets, la valeur réelle se situe autant dans le back-office que dans l’application visible. C’est lui qui permet aux équipes de garder la maîtrise du produit sans dépendre en permanence des développeurs.
Un bon back-office :
- Réduit les coûts d’exploitation
- Accélère les mises à jour fonctionnelles
- Améliore la réactivité métier
- Sécurise les opérations
- Donne de la visibilité sur l’usage
Il doit être pensé dès la conception du projet, au même titre que le mobile et le web.
Une architecture pensée pour la scalabilité
Concevoir un ensemble mobile, web et back-office impose une architecture robuste. L’objectif est de créer un socle commun capable de servir toutes les interfaces.
Cette architecture repose généralement sur :
- Une API centrale
- Des services métiers mutualisés
- Une gestion unifiée des utilisateurs
- Une base de données cohérente
- Des mécanismes de sécurité transverses
Chaque canal – mobile, web, back-office – consomme les mêmes services. Les règles métier sont centralisées, ce qui garantit :
- La cohérence fonctionnelle
- La réduction des bugs
- La facilité d’évolution
- La maîtrise des coûts
Cette approche permet également d’anticiper l’avenir :
- Ajout d’une nouvelle application
- Ouverture à des partenaires
- Création d’outils internes
- Interfaçage avec d’autres systèmes
L’architecture devient un actif stratégique pour l’entreprise.
Une méthodologie orientée produit
La réussite d’un tel projet repose autant sur l’organisation que sur la technique. Une démarche structurée, comme celle décrite dans la méthodologie, permet d’encadrer chaque étape du cycle de vie.
Cadrage et vision
Tout commence par une phase de cadrage approfondie :
- Définition des objectifs business
- Identification des utilisateurs
- Analyse des processus existants
- Priorisation des fonctionnalités
- Choix des indicateurs de succès
Cette étape aligne les équipes et évite les dérives fonctionnelles.
Conception UX transverse
L’expérience doit être cohérente entre mobile, web et back-office. La conception UX vise à :
- Définir des parcours clairs
- Harmoniser les logiques d’usage
- Adapter chaque interface à son contexte
- Garantir la lisibilité fonctionnelle
Chaque support a ses spécificités, mais tous doivent refléter une même vision produit.
Développement itératif
Le développement s’organise en cycles courts :
- Implémentation incrémentale
- Tests continus
- Démonstrations régulières
- Ajustements métier
Cette approche permet de livrer rapidement de la valeur, tout en conservant une maîtrise fine du projet.
Déploiement et accompagnement
Un projet ne s’arrête pas à la mise en ligne. Il inclut :
- La publication des applications
- La formation des équipes
- Le suivi des usages
- L’amélioration continue
- La maintenance technique
L’objectif est de faire vivre la plateforme dans la durée.
Exemples de cas d’usage
Cette approche globale s’applique à de nombreux contextes.
Une entreprise industrielle peut déployer :
- Une application mobile pour les techniciens terrain
- Une interface web pour les superviseurs
- Un back-office pour piloter les interventions
L’ensemble repose sur un même socle métier.
Service client digital
Une organisation peut proposer :
- Une application mobile pour les utilisateurs finaux
- Un portail web complémentaire
- Un back-office pour gérer les demandes
Chaque canal s’alimente des mêmes données.
Produit SaaS
Une startup peut construire :
- Une app mobile native
- Une version web
- Une console d’administration
La plateforme devient le cœur de son modèle économique.
Pourquoi s’appuyer sur un partenaire comme Kosmos
Concevoir une application mobile native accompagnée d’un web et d’un back-office exige une vision systémique. Il ne s’agit pas d’additionner des briques, mais de construire un produit cohérent et durable.
Une agence comme Kosmos se distingue par :
- Une approche orientée produit
- Une maîtrise des architectures complexes
- Une expertise mobile, web et backend
- Une méthodologie claire
- Un accompagnement de bout en bout
Les références illustrent cette capacité à transformer des enjeux métiers en plateformes complètes, robustes et évolutives.
Ce positionnement est particulièrement adapté aux entreprises qui :
- Ont des processus complexes
- Souhaitent unifier leurs outils
- Recherchent une solution pérenne
- Veulent garder la maîtrise de leur produit
Créer une application ne consiste plus à livrer un simple écran mobile. Il s’agit de bâtir un écosystème numérique au service de votre stratégie. Cette ambition nécessite un partenaire capable de penser le produit dans sa globalité, de la vision initiale à l’exploitation quotidienne.